Set up & organization
Set up two 20x20 grids with a marked half way line. At the end of one grid set up two small target goals.
3 teams of 3 play in the first 20x20. In the second 20x20 there are 2 teams of 2.
Instructions
One of team with 3 plays as target players on three sides of the square and play with the team in possession making it a 6v3.The other two teams play in the 20x20. Teams must pass the ball 5 times before they can advance the ball into the top grid. The player that plays the pass forward can join the top grid and create a 3v2.
Progression 1
Limit touches to three max.
Progression 2
All three attacking players can combine with the target to make a 5v2
Coaching points
Passing and receiving techniques. Can we open up as quickly?
Can we recognise when to play it backwards (depth) or sideways (width) to retain possession?
Movement off the ball at all times, checking shoulders, verbal and visual cues.
Encourage the T players to give instructions to the receiver. “Man on†ball should go back where it came from. “Turn†receiver should turn and look to advance.
When ball is advanced can the passer advance at pace to unbalance defenders?

Organization
15 x 15 yard diamond set up as shown
4 players stood next to a cone
Instructions
Players can pass to any other player in the diamond. Once a pass is made the player must run in the direction aginst his pas, eg: the player plays a pass straight, they must run diagonal and if they play diagonal they must run straight. Players should always be looking to move into an empty corner
Coaching Points
Look for good passing technique. Can the player junge the weight of the pass?
Always looking what is next. Can the player think quickly and make the right passing choice?
Players
Progression
One touch

6v6 warm up (20 mins)
Set up & organization
Use a grid around 30x30 yards. This is for 6v6 but can be played with any number.
Instructions
All players start with a ball performing a number of skills. Then remove half of the balls. Players now must dribble through one gate and then look to pass the ball to another player. The next progression is to play a 6v6 with one ball. Teams must try and pass through a gate to score.
Coaching points
Passing and receiving techniques
Check shoulders at all times
Can we receive on the half turn and back foot?
Can we use different parts of the foot to receive the ball
Progressions
Add two balls into the 6v6
